    Abstract: Systems for exchanging information between a cargo handling system of an aircraft and a Power Drive Unit (PDU) are described herein. The systems include a power source provided within the aircraft and a first PDU provided within the aircraft. The power source is capable of providing DC power to the at least one PDU via an electrical power line. The power source further including a first Power Line Communication (PLC) node and the PDU further including a second Power Line Communication (PLC) node. The first PLC node being capable of communicating with the second PLC node via the electrical power line.

    Abstract: Methods of determining fluid density within a tank, such as an aircraft tank are include installing one or more clusters of sensors each cluster comprising a plurality of sensors including at least one pressure sensor. A minimum of two pressure measurements are required for density estimation. The fluid density between different clusters may be determined from pressure measurements obtained by each cluster and the distance between the clusters. Furthermore, the distribution of density throughout the tank may be determined by employing clusters including two or more pressure sensors.
